SABINE WILLMANN
Born in Hamburg, Germany, mother of two grown up daughters.
social worker, peace activist, promoter of culture, and a visionary.
worked until 1998 in the school system of Hamburg, teaching English, Gym, and the physically challenged.
Diverse trainings in body work.
Council Guide of the Ehama Institut in New Mexico (www.ehama.org)
1992 Founding and organising of a spiritual retreatplace in Hamburg (www.gewaechshaushamburg.de)
1996 Co-founder and continued manager for the Retreat Center El Sitio on the island of El Hierro (www.elsitio-elhierro.com)
2004 Cocreation und continued organizer of the humanitarian cultural project Bimbache Jazz y Raices ( now: BIMBACHE openART) on the island El Hierro.

The island of El Hierro is a unique place (protected World Biosphere Reserve since 2000)mainly due to the peace and tranquility you can find everywhere.
Its exotic nature and the gentleness of its people makes of this island, a small paradise full of a special magic.

As from the end of 2010, it will become - like the danish island of Samsoe - the second island in the world to have a project of 100% renewable energies for sustainability.

We are aware that, in addition to a sustainable energy system, this world also cries for people that know how to interconnect with others in a real human way.
The BIMBACHE openART has been created for this purpose: to encourage the birth of a cultural laboratory to investigate sustainability on a human scale. An open process to link the culture and knowhow of the local people with the foreign vanguard and international culture.
